Trigonometry 7th Edition, Charles McKeague and Turner

This book's proven approach presents contemporary concepts in brief, manageable sections using current, detailed examples and interesting applications.

Captivating illustrations drawn from Lance Armstrong's cycling success, the Ferris wheel, and even the human cannonball show trigonometry in action. Unique Historical Vignettes offer a fascinating glimpse at how many of the central ideas in trigonometry began. A simplified, step-by-step approach to graphing introduces the sine and cosine functions first to make graphing as accessible as possible for your students. A step-by-step framing approach simplifies the graphing process throughout Chapter 4.

Captivating themes throughout the text highlight trigonometry concepts in action with illustrations such as the human cannonball, cycling, the Ferris wheel, sports, navigation systems, and cable cars. These intriguing themes, clearly marked with icons in the examples and problem sets, help students correlate one lesson with another throughout the course.

This revision is accompanied by a significant increase in the number of exercises that are included within Enhanced WebAssign®. All of the odd problems in each problem set, and in some cases a number of even problems, are now available in electronic form. This proven homework system is enhanced to include links to textbook sections, video examples, and problem-specific tutorials that clarify learning.

Additional unique Historical Vignettes in this edition intrigue students by providing background on the ways in which many of the central ideas in trigonometry originated. Numerous interesting application problems in the book's problem sets help motivate students and stimulate their interest in trigonometry as they see how the concepts they've learned apply to everyday life.

Examples and exercises in the first three chapters provide a deeper understanding of the domain and range of trigonometric functions, right triangle trigonometry, and circular functions. Special Getting Ready for Class sections, located before each problem set, help students thoroughly prepare for your upcoming class with exercises that require students to read the preceding section and write responses.

Review problems within every problem set after Chapter 1 keep important topics in front of students and make reviewing part of their daily activities. Optional Graphing Calculator Exercises, clearly marked with a special icon, offer you the flexibility of including or omitting this coverage in your course, without interrupting the flow of concept presentation.
